Evidence-Based Practice

The WISDOM Collaborative is committed to evidence-based clinical practice.  We also firmly believe that science evolves to find reason for the knowledge already held within us.  We acknowledge and honor that midwifery is a magical blending of Art and Science,  imbued by trust in our foremothers and our clients. We believe in honoring the wisdom of the ancient art of midwifery care while blending it with evidence-based practice of the 21st century.  The WISDOM Pearls for Physiologic Birth are the evidence-based clinical strategies we use to promote optimal labor and birth outcomes.  The Patterns of Labor is an innovative midwifery approach to honoring the process of labor and fact that this process has no timelines. 

WISDOM Midwifery also  believes in evidence-based, sustainable administrative practices that support client and provider wellness.  We balance our use of time with an economic model that includes fair salaries and labor practices, with all midwives rewarded for their longevity and commitment to the model.  Honest, innovative risk management strategies keep our clients and our providers informed, balanced, and well. Collaboration

“Collaboration” comes from the Latin root “collaborare” which means ”to labor together”.  Collaboration across professional disciplines, cultural divides, geographic lines, and personal preferences yields the best outcomes in all settings.  In the WISDOM Collaborative, midwifery care is expanded to include all midwives: CNMs, CPMs, and empirical midwives.  A diverse group of birth worker providers working at their highest skill set is able to best serve a diverse clientele.  Midwives consult and collaborate with our pediatric, Ob-Gyn, MFM, and many other partners to optimize outcomes.
